Position Summary

The Physical Therapist is responsible for evaluating residents developing individualized treatment plans and providing skilled physical therapy services that maximize functional independence and improve overall quality of life. The Physical Therapist collaborates with physicians nursing staff and the interdisciplinary team to ensure the highest level of resident care.

Essential Responsibilities
  • Evaluate residents and develop individualized physical therapy treatment plans.
  • Provide skilled therapeutic interventions to improve mobility strength balance endurance and functional independence.
  • Establish measurable treatment goals and modify care plans based on resident progress.
  • Educate residents families and caregivers on therapeutic exercises safety techniques and discharge recommendations.
  • Complete timely and accurate clinical documentation in accordance with facility state federal and payer requirements.
  • Participate in interdisciplinary care planning meetings.
  • Collaborate with physicians nurses occupational therapists speech therapists and other healthcare professionals.
  • Recommend adaptive equipment assistive devices and environmental modifications as appropriate.
  • Ensure compliance with Medicare Medicaid and rehabilitation documentation guidelines.
  • Maintain current knowledge of evidence-based physical therapy practices and regulatory standards.
